Contrary to what Hollywood often shows in movies, near ambushes are less common than far ambushes because they are tactically advantageous for the attacker only in a fairly narrow range of situations. You probably don't realize how much stuff you really have. In such close quarters, your mobility is drastically limited and the enemy will almost surely have the advantage in terms of cover and vantage points.
